JDK 11 java.desktop.jmod - Desktop Module
JDK 11 java.desktop.jmod is the JMOD file for JDK 11 Desktop module.
JDK 11 Desktop module compiled class files are stored in \fyicenter\jdk-11.0.1\jmods\java.desktop.jmod.
JDK 11 Desktop module compiled class files are also linked and stored in the \fyicenter\jdk-11.0.1\lib\modules JImage file.
JDK 11 Desktop module source code files are stored in \fyicenter\jdk-11.0.1\lib\src.zip\java.desktop.

⏎ javax/accessibility/AccessibleExtendedComponent.java
/* * Copyright (c) 2000, 2017, Oracle and/or its affiliates. All rights reserved. * ORACLE PROPRIETARY/CONFIDENTIAL. Use is subject to license terms. *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* * */ package javax.accessibility; /** * The {@code AccessibleExtendedComponent} interface should be supported by any * object that is rendered on the screen. This interface provides the standard * mechanism for an assistive technology to determine the extended graphical * representation of an object. Applications can determine if an object supports * the {@code AccessibleExtendedComponent} interface by first obtaining its * {@code AccessibleContext} and then calling the * {@link AccessibleContext#getAccessibleComponent} method. If the return value * is not {@code null} and the type of the return value is * {@code AccessibleExtendedComponent}, the object supports this interface. * * @author Lynn Monsanto * @see Accessible * @see Accessible#getAccessibleContext * @see AccessibleContext * @see AccessibleContext#getAccessibleComponent * @since 1.4 */ public interface AccessibleExtendedComponent extends AccessibleComponent { /** * Returns the tool tip text. * * @return the tool tip text, if supported, of the object; otherwise, * {@code null} */ public String getToolTipText(); /** * Returns the titled border text. * * @return the titled border text, if supported, of the object; otherwise, * {@code null} */ public String getTitledBorderText(); /** * Returns key bindings associated with this object. * * @return the key bindings, if supported, of the object; otherwise, * {@code null} * @see AccessibleKeyBinding */ public AccessibleKeyBinding getAccessibleKeyBinding(); }
